Parking Impacts for the Upcoming Razorback Basketball Season
Both Razorback basketball teams are about to kick off their seasons, and Transit and Parking Services wants to ensure that the campus community is informed and aware of parking on game days.
Certain parking lots on campus must be vacated for men's basketball and women's basketball home games. The lots need to be cleared three hours before tipoff, but never before 5 p.m. on weekdays, to help accommodate Razorback fans attending the game.
On-campus students who need to move their vehicles are encouraged to use the economy lot (Lot 500 on Beechwood Avenue) and may move their vehicles back to the main campus once the game is over.
The red lots on the separate maps for men's basketball and women's basketball show which lots must be cleared for basketball games.
Resident lots do not need to be vacated before games. However, some resident lots are near the football and basketball venues, so it is recommended those permitholders try to avoid entering their lot leading up to and during the games, as police can turn away vehicles that do not have gameday parking credentials.
